国外云数据库稳定性与业务稳定性接口
在当今数字化时代,云数据库服务成为企业运营的核心部分,选择稳定可靠的国外云数据库服务对于保障业务的连续性和数据的安全性至关重要,以下是一些关于国外云数据库稳定性的关键点以及如何通过业务稳定性接口来确保服务的高可用性和可靠性。
1. 国外云数据库的稳定性要素
1.1 冗余设计
多地域复制:数据跨多个地理位置自动、异步(近实时)复制,确保地理灾难时的数据安全。
多副本:同一地区内数据的多个副本,提高数据访问速度和容错能力。
1.2 自动故障转移
主从切换:当主数据库节点发生故障时,系统能自动将流量切换到备用节点。
快速恢复:故障检测和修复机制能在最短时间内恢复正常运作,减少业务中断时间。
1.3 定期备份与快照
自动化备份:按设定的时间间隔自动备份数据库,确保数据不会因操作错误而丢失。
数据快照:可随时创建数据库的快照,用于数据恢复或分析。
1.4 监控与报警
实时监控:对数据库性能和健康状况进行实时监控。
预警系统:当指标异常时,系统会立即发送报警通知。
1.5 高可用性架构
负载均衡:分散请求压力,保证服务稳定。
容错机制:通过硬件和软件层面的容错设计,减少单点故障的风险。
2. 业务稳定性接口的重要性
2.1 接口抽象层
统一接入:提供统一的API或SDK,简化开发者对数据库操作的复杂性。
兼容性:支持多种编程语言和平台,便于不同系统和服务的集成。
2.2 接口管理
权限控制:精细的权限管理,确保只有授权用户才能访问敏感数据。
流量控制:根据业务需求动态调整接口的请求限制,防止服务被滥用。
2.3 接口性能优化
缓存机制:利用缓存减少数据库直接查询的次数,提高响应速度。
异步处理:非关键操作可以异步执行,提升用户体验同时减轻数据库压力。
2.4 接口安全性
加密通信:使用SSL/TLS等加密协议保护数据传输过程的安全。
认证机制:强化用户认证流程,如采用OAuth、JWT等标准。
3. 表格归纳:国外云数据库稳定性特性与业务稳定性接口功能对比
稳定性特性 | 描述 | 业务稳定性接口功能 | 描述 |
冗余设计 | 跨地域复制与多副本,增强数据可靠性 | 接口抽象层 | 提供统一API或SDK,简化数据库操作 |
自动故障转移 | 主从切换与快速恢复,减少业务中断时间 | 接口管理 | 权限控制和流量控制,确保接口安全高效 |
定期备份与快照 | 自动化备份和快照,防止数据丢失 | 接口性能优化 | 引入缓存和异步处理,提高接口响应速度 |
监控与报警 | 实时监控和预警系统,及时发现并处理问题 | 接口安全性 | 加密通信和强化认证,保障数据传输和访问安全 |
高可用性架构 | 负载均衡和容错机制,避免单点故障 |
相关问题及解答
Q1: 如何选择适合自己业务的国外云数据库服务?
A1: 选择适合的国外云数据库服务时,应考虑以下因素:业务的数据量和增长速度、预期的用户访问量、数据安全性要求、合规性需求、预算限制、技术支持服务质量等,还要评估服务商的稳定性特性,如冗余设计、故障转移能力、备份与快照策略、监控系统的完善度以及服务的高可用性架构。
Q2: 如何确保业务在云数据库迁移过程中的稳定性?
A2: 确保业务在云数据库迁移过程中的稳定性,需要事先做好充分的计划和测试,选择合适的迁移时间窗口,以最小化对业务的影响,实施逐步迁移策略,先从小部分数据或低峰时段开始,逐步扩大到整个数据库,确保新旧系统间的兼容性,设置好数据同步和故障回滚机制,进行全面的测试,包括性能测试和故障模拟,确保迁移后的系统能够稳定运行。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/559690.html